Miguel Cardoso explains Ronwen Williams absence for Mamelodi Sundowns

The Bafana Bafana captain has not featured in the last two matches for Masandawana, with Ugandan veteran Denis Onyango taking over the gloves against Sekhukhune United and Al Hilal last weekend.

"Ronwen, had a small thing on one of his adductors," said Cardoso to reporters ahead of the Nedbank Cup clash against Gomora on Wednesday.

"Not a muscle injury but syndrome, it's not long-term, we hope to have him back as soon as possible, maybe this weekend, that's what we're trying to work on.

"Being an important player, as one of our captains, when Themba (Zwane) is not on the pitch he takes take responsibility."

The 34-year-old shot-stopper has only missed three matches in total this season, keeping ten clean sheets in 22 appearances in all competitions.

The Tshwane giants take on lower division side Gomora at Loftus Versfeld in their Round of 32 clash at 19h00.
